Play’n GO have released another innovative title into the market today, with the announcement of their latest offering Gold Volcano.


Played on a unique volcano-shaped gridslot, Gold Volcano is another inventive twist on the cascading gridslot formula that the slot specialists have experienced so much success with.


As has become increasingly apparent in recent months, Play’n GO have placed a firm link between the theme of the game and the nature of the gameplay starting with the fact that the symbols cascade upwards from the bottom of the volcano, bubbling up in the lava.


There are two features based around the idea of lava rising through and erupting out of the volcano, one which is the free spin feature that transforms the game into a massive 8x8 grid size.


The game’s potential is boosted by the inclusion of random base game features, mirroring the unpredictability of a volcano while also increasing the excitement of the overall game for players.


All in all, the game looks set to be another jewel in the crown of the slot supplier as they continue with their record-breaking year of 52 game releases.


CPO Martin Zettergren spoke of the novel nature of this latest release:


“As with other titles like Nyjah Huston – Skate for Gold and Rally 4 Riches, we aim not only to visit some lesser-explored themes but also to bring a new dimension to them, providing new experiences to audiences.


Part of that is by creating games that tell a story not just in theme and description but also right the way through to features and gameplay. The result is exciting new titles like Gold Volcano.”


Gold Volcano is available to play online from today.
